From 6e81c74cbf4b64620170da14844f1dc8a9a5950f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Masami Hiramatsu Date: Thu, 14 Aug 2014 02:22:36 +0000 Subject: perf util: Replace strerror with strerror_r for thread-safety Replaces all strerror with strerror_r in util for making the perf lib thread-safe.
